What Is Artificial Blood?

Artificial blood, also known as a blood substitute, is a substance designed to mimic the function of red blood cells, primarily their ability to transport oxygen and carbon dioxide throughout the body.

Unlike donor blood, artificial blood doesn't require exact blood-type matching, doesn't carry the risk of infectious diseases, and has a much longer shelf life.

There have been several attempts in the past to develop synthetic blood, but many were either unsafe, ineffective, or failed clinical trials. Japan's latest innovation appears to have overcome many of these hurdles.

The Japanese Breakthrough: Universal Artificial Blood

Researchers in Japan have developed a universal artificial blood that can be transfused into patients of any blood type—A, B, AB, or O. This synthetic substitute contains both red blood cell and platelet components, which are essential for oxygen transport and blood clotting, respectively.

The artificial blood was tested on 10 rabbits suffering from severe blood loss. Six of them survived after receiving the synthetic transfusion—results that matched or exceeded the survival rate seen in traditional transfusions.

Why Universal Blood Is a Game-Changer

1. Solving the Global Blood Shortage


Every year, millions of people die due to the lack of timely access to compatible blood. According to the WHO, low- and middle-income countries face chronic blood shortages, and matching blood types further limits access.

2. Ideal for Natural Disasters and War Zones

In high-pressure scenarios—like natural disasters, military conflicts, or accidents—time is critical. There's often no time to type-match blood or locate rare donors. Artificial blood, especially in portable bags with long shelf lives, offers an immediate solution in such emergencies.

3. Lower Risk of Contamination or Rejection

Donor blood comes with risks: infections (like HIV, Hepatitis), allergic reactions, and immune responses. Since artificial blood is lab-synthesized, the risks of contamination and rejection are significantly reduced.

4. Supporting Rural and Remote Healthcare

One of the biggest limitations of blood transfusions in rural areas is lack of storage infrastructure and inconsistent donor availability. Artificial blood, being more durable and easier to store, could bridge that healthcare gap.

Essentially, Japan's innovation could democratize access to lifesaving care on a global scale.
